Doja Cat Admits She Contracted COVID-19 After Making Fun Of Precautions Online: I Had Symptoms For 4 Days, But I’m Fine Now
Doja Cat recently admitted that she was one of several celebrities who tested positive for COVID-19. In an interview with Capital XTRA, Doja Cat revealed she was diagnosed with COVID-19 at one point. She possibly attributes the spread to a Postmates delivery:
“I got COVID. Honestly, I don’t know how this happens, but I guess I ordered something off of Postmates and I don’t know how I got it, but I got it.”
She continued:
“I’m okay now. It was a four-day symptom freakout, but I’m fine now.”
Before her diagnosis, she infamously made fun of people in fear of the coronavirus on Instagram this past March. She even said she would refuse to take proper precautions to avoid contracting the virus:
“I’m gonna get corona and then I’m gonna get a Corona, cause I don’t give a f*ck about corona, b*tch! It’s a flu! Ya’ll are p*ssies. You just take some Mucinex and drink water and tea and sleep — that’s all you gotta do.”
Her social media usage has received lots of attention. She was called out for being caught participating in a chatroom allegedly fueled by racist jokes this past May.
